Suriname visa for Georgian citizens

For Georgian passport holders, exploring Suriname is remarkably accessible, offering visa-free entry for stays up to 90 days without the need for any specific visa applications or associated costs. This allows travelers to easily bridge the vast geographic and cultural distance between the Caucasus and South America's smallest sovereign state, a land where Dutch colonial heritage uniquely blends with Amazonian rainforest and vibrant Creole culture, contrasting sharply with Georgia's ancient traditions and distinct script. Be prepared for a significant journey; common flight routes typically involve multiple layovers, often in European hubs like Amsterdam or Paris, spanning considerable time zones to reach this unique destination. Embracing a few phrases in Dutch or Sranan Tongo can enhance your experience in this culturally rich environment.
